Roofing in Seal Beach, CA
This is the only town we serve where most homes are not heated by gas. Of 12,837 occupied units, 7,465 run on electricity against 4,978 on utility gas, and nowhere else in this footprint does electricity come first. Fewer gas flues means fewer of the penetrations that most reliably put water through a roof.
So the inspection list changes shape. Without a furnace flue and its storm collar, what is left is plumbing vents, bath fans, skylights and whatever somebody added later, and the later additions are where the leak usually is. We hose-test from the low side upward, one penetration at a time.
Vacancy is the other number that shapes a bid. There are 14,632 housing units here and 1,795 of them sit vacant, about twelve percent, the highest vacancy share on this page. An empty unit is an unreported leak, and on a shared deck an unreported leak becomes the neighbor's ceiling before anyone notices.
The attached share is high for a coastal city: 3,142 attached single-family units, 381 inside two-unit structures and 2,155 in buildings of ten to nineteen. On any of those the roof is a shared decision or a board decision, and the governing paperwork is worth reading before the ladder goes up. Another 1,614 units sit in buildings of five to nine, and 509 of the city's homes were already standing in 1939.
The energy zone comes with an oddity worth naming. The ZIP table puts 90740 in Zone 6, and the Commission's polygon layer returned Zone 6 across 89.2 percent of the city, Zone 8 across 6.7 percent, and no zone at all across 4.1 percent, which is water and wetland rather than a coding error.
The dated event on file is water arriving from below rather than above. On 9 January 2001 the highest tide of the season met four-foot surf, eroded a sand berm, and the water that spilled inland flooded two dozen homes in the Surfside Colony community with about two feet of water, at 240,000 dollars.
That is a reminder about what salt does over decades. Around the Seal Beach Pier and at Leisure World Seal Beach, fasteners and edge metal decide how long an assembly lasts, so we specify heavier gauge at the perimeter, use stainless where exposure justifies it, and say on the page why we did.

- Emergency Tarping — A tarp is a bridge to a repair, nothing more, and the way it is installed decides whether it holds through the night or comes off at two in the morning. On a shared building the fastening question is also a permission question.
- Commercial Roofing — The commercial work we do in Garden Grove is mostly not warehouses. It is apartment courts, five and six-unit buildings, homeowner associations with a dozen roofs, and the small mixed-use frontage along the main commercial corridors.
- Insurance Claim Help — Two things make a roof claim on an attached building different from a claim on a house, and both of them cost owners money when nobody explains them up front. Neither one is about roofing, and both decide what the roof costs you.
- Roof Replacement — Half the buildings we re-roof in Garden Grove have more than one owner under a single deck. That fact sets the scope before anyone picks a shingle color, because the property line on the plat does not exist up on the sheathing.
- Roof Leak Repair — The call usually comes from the unit that is wet, and the leak is usually not above it. Water entering at a party-wall flashing on one side of a duplex will run the top plate and drop out over the neighbor's closet.
- Storm Damage Restoration — A wet winter here does its damage in hours, not seasons. Two or three atmospheric rivers land in a week and every marginal detail on a roof gets tested at once.
